
Frogs Continue Play in Las Vegas
3/2/2020 7:46:00 PM | Men's Golf
TCU resumes with the final round on Tuesday
LAS VEGAS, Nev. – Freshman Gustav Frimodt led the TCU men's golf team in the second round of the Southern Highlands Collegiate on Monday.
Frimodt withstood high winds to shoot 2-over 74, the best round of the day for the Horned Frogs. He moved up eight places to tie for 66th, at 10-over 154.
Sophomore Justin Gums is the highest Horned Frog on the leaderboard and is tied for 47th at 7-over 151.
Junior Trevor Brown and freshman Caden Christopherson are right behind Gums at 8-over 152 and are tied for 50th place.
TCU improved by four strokes over Sunday's opening round and shot 12-over 300. The Frogs are 28-over 604 and tied for 15th place. The field features seven of the nation's top 10 ranked teams.
TCU begins the final round begins Tuesday at 12:25 p.m. on hole No. 10. Live scoring will be provided by GolfStat. The round will be streamed live on College Golf TV from 1 p.m. until 6 p.m. CT.
TCU RESULTS
15. TCU: 304 – 300 = 604 (+28)
T47. Justin Gums: 72 – 79 = 151 (+7)
T50. Trevor Brown: 77 – 75 = 152 (+8)
T50. Caden Christopherson: 77 – 75 = 152 (+8)
T66. Gustav Frimodt: 80 – 74 = 154 (+10)
T66. Mateo Fernández de Oliveira: 78 – 76 = 154 (+10)
